Job Summary

  • CLA is a top 10 national professional services firm dedicated to creating opportunities for clients, people, and communities through industry-focused wealth advisory, digital, audit, tax, consulting, and outsourcing services.
  • The Associate – R&D Tax Credits and Cost Segregation role involves assisting with R&D tax credit studies and cost segregation/fixed asset studies for various industries, including Manufacturing, Technology, and Life Sciences.
  • The company offers a comprehensive benefits package including Flexible PTO, paid parental leave, paid volunteer time off, mental health coverage, and a quarterly wellness stipend.
